Jabal

Jabal is a village located in Arki tehsil of Solan district in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 70km away from district headquarter Arki. Arki is the sub-district headquarter of Jabal village. As per 2009 stats, Palania is the gram panchayat of Jabal village.

About Jabal

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Jabal is 020223. The village spans a total geographical area of 54 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 173208. Arki is nearest town to Jabal village for all major economic activities.

When it comes to local governance, Jabal village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Arki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Shimla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Jabal

Below is a concise population overview of Jabal as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 113 60 53
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 11 9 2
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 93 47 46
Illiterate Population 20 13 7

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Jabal village:

  • The total population of Jabal village is around 113, including approximately 60 males and 53 females, with a sex ratio of 883 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 11 children aged 0–6 years in Jabal village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• The literacy rate of Jabal village is about 82.30%, with male literacy at 78.33% and female literacy at 86.79%.
  • There are around 18 households in Jabal village.

Connectivity of Jabal

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Jabal. As per the 2011 stats, Jabal had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
